The Global AI-Powered Storage Market was valued at USD 30.57 billion in 2024 and is poised to accelerate at a remarkable CAGR of 25.9% throughout the forecast window of 2025-2035. AI-powered storage has swiftly evolved from a niche innovation into a transformative backbone of the digital economy, enabling enterprises and institutions to manage, optimize, and scale their data ecosystems with unprecedented intelligence. As organizations race to modernize their IT stacks, AI-based storage solutions are increasingly deployed to automate data classification, pre-empt system failures, orchestrate real-time analytics, and uplift operational efficiency-unlocking a new era of data-driven advantages. The rapid surge in unstructured data volumes, coupled with the proliferation of generative AI, edge computing, and cloud-native architectures, has been pushing enterprises to adopt storage platforms that can learn, adapt, and self-optimize. These foundational shifts have provided enormous momentum to market expansion, which is further strengthened by cloud hyperscale investments, rising digital transformation budgets, and the urgent need for automated data governance frameworks.
The steep growth trajectory is further reinforced by massive investments in high-performance computing environments that demand extremely low latency and robust storage orchestration. As AI workloads diversify-from deep learning to real-time decision engines-organizations are increasingly turning toward storage infrastructures that can dynamically scale capacity while reducing bottlenecks. According to industry estimates, global data creation is increasing exponentially, pushing enterprises to rethink traditional storage approaches, which often fail to keep pace with modern computational demands. Innovations such as predictive storage analytics, intelligent caching, automated tiering, and self-healing infrastructures are becoming central to enterprise IT strategies. Meanwhile, the proliferation of cloud services and edge data centers continues to open fresh revenue streams, although rising cybersecurity risks and high initial deployment costs pose challenges during the forecast period.

Enterprises Segment is Expected to Dominate the Market
Among all end-users, enterprises command the largest market share and are expected to continue dominating the global AI-powered storage landscape. Their dominance stems from the explosive adoption of AI-driven business analytics, automation platforms, hyper-personalized customer applications, and mission-critical workloads that demand exceptional storage intelligence and speed. As organizations increasingly migrate to hybrid cloud models while retaining sensitive data on-premises, they are embracing AI-augmented storage tools to streamline data cycles, prevent downtime, and accelerate digital decision-making. Enterprises are also heavily investing in advanced storage solutions to support complex tasks such as fraud detection, supply chain simulations, predictive maintenance, and business process optimization. While enterprises lead today, cloud service providers are emerging as the fastest-growing category, driven by hyperscale expansions and the rising adoption of AI-as-a-service globally-a trend that is poised to reshape the storage ecosystem in the coming decade.
SSD-based Storage Leads in Revenue Contribution
In the storage medium outlook, solid state drives (SSD) contribute the largest share of market revenue, bolstered by their superior speed, durability, and energy efficiency. As AI models demand rapid data throughput and exceptionally low latency, SSDs have become indispensable in both on-prem and cloud environments. Their ability to handle simultaneous high-intensity workloads has made them the preferred choice for organizations deploying large-scale computational frameworks. In comparison, hard disk drives (HDDs) still dominate in terms of overall deployment volume due to their lower cost per terabyte, making them a staple for archival and cold-storage applications. Interestingly, while SSDs are the largest revenue-generating medium, HDD-based architectures are being revamped with AI-embedded controllers to remain competitive-highlighting a dual-growth environment where performance-driven SSDs surge forward while cost-oriented HDDs continue to serve massive storage needs.
Across key global regions, North America stands as the dominant market, buoyed by its established technological infrastructure, high concentration of cloud hyperscalers, and aggressive enterprise adoption of AI-enabled IT frameworks. The U.S. leads the region, benefiting from large-scale data center expansions, strong venture capital flows, and early technological commercialization. Europe follows closely as enterprises across Germany, the UK, and France push for sovereign cloud initiatives and regulated AI data systems. Meanwhile, Asia Pacific is projected to expand at the fastest pace between 2025 and 2035, driven by unprecedented digital acceleration in China, India, and Southeast Asia. The region's booming cloud ecosystem, investments in 5G, increasing AI innovation, and massive data center construction pipeline are collectively fueling demand for AI-powered storage. Latin America and the Middle East & Africa are gradually scaling, supported by government-led digitalization programs and rising cloud adoption across emerging markets.
